China’s “reform and opening up” policy brought monumental changes to society in the world’s most populous country since its launch 40 years ago under late paramount leader Deng Xiaoping. As China marks the anniversary of the momentous shift agreed at a Communist Party gathering on December 18, 1978, AFP interviewed five people whose experiences provide snippets into how the policy transformed lives.
